THE FOLLOWING ARE A FEW SITUATIONS WHEN USING THE RED TELEPHONE ON THE PLATFORM OR THE INTERCOM IN THE TRAIN IS JUSTIFIED.

You see someone in the tunnel
No one is allowed inside the métro’s tunnel except authorized personnel.
If you witness such an intrusion, pick up the red telephone in the ASSISTANCE
bay on the platform and report it immediately to the métro’s communications
centre.

You see smoke inside amétro car
Use the intercom to alert the train operator,who will call for specially trained
staff to be on hand at the next station.

You are on the platformand your child stays aboard the train
Pick up the red telephone in the ASSISTANCE bay and report the situation to
the metro communications officer. A staff member will be waiting for your
child at the next station. If you witness such a situation, report it immediately.

You are aboard the train and your child stays on the platform
If the train has pulled out of the station, use the intercom to report the
problem. A staff member will find and comfort your child until you return.

If the train has not yet left the station, you can pull the emergency brake
to prevent the train from leaving. The operator will reopen the doors and head
for the métro car where the brake was released.

Someone is crying by the edge of the platformor appears distressed
Pick up the red telephone in the ASSISTANCE bay and report the situation
immediately. Train operators will slow down prior to entering the station,
if possible, and metro personnel will be sent there.

Someone is sick or injured
Report the situation by using either the red telephone in the ASSISTANCE bay
or the intercom aboard the train.

You fell asleep and now you are alone inside themétro car
Should that happen, just wait. The train will likely get underway again and you
can get off at the next station. If not, remember that the train operator will be
inspecting the train at the end of the work shift and will then be able to assist
you.

IN ANY SITUATION,WE RECOMMEND THAT YOU REPORT THE INCIDENT TO AUTHORITIES AND REFRAIN FROM INTERVENING DIRECTLY.
